The primary stain and counterstain used in microscopy must be of contrasting colors because they highlight different structures within a specimen.

The primary stain is used to selectively stain the structures of interest, while the counterstain is used to stain the background. The contrasting colors allow the stained structures to be easily distinguished from the background, improving the visibility and clarity of the image.

For example, if the primary stain is a basic dye that stains acidic structures, such as DNA or RNA, a counterstain such as eosin, which stains basic structures, is used. The basic structures will appear pink while the acidic structures will appear blue. Without the contrasting colors, it would be difficult to distinguish the structures from one another and from the background.

Which is the correct net ionic equation for the reaction of AgNO3 and CaCl2?

Answers

Answer:

2Ag⁺(aq) + 2Cl⁻(aq) -> 2AgCl(s)

Silver nitrate and calcium chloride will react in a double displacement reaction (which has to produce a precipitate, a gas, or water to have a reaction).

This reaction will produce a silver chloride precipitate and a solution of calcium nitrate.

The reaction will be 2AgNO3(aq) + CaCl2(aq) -> 2AgCl(s) + Ca(NO3)2(aq)

To write a net ionic equation:

1. Write the balanced molecular equation.

  2AgNO3 + CaCl2 -> 2AgCl(ppt) + Ca(NO3)2

2. Write the balanced complete ionic equation.

To write the complete ionic equation:

- Start with a balanced molecular equation.

2AgNO3(aq) + CaCl2(aq) -> 2AgCl(s) + Ca(NO3)2(aq)

- Break all soluble strong electrolytes (compounds with (aq) beside them) into their ions

      indicate the correct formula and charge of each ion

      indicate the correct number of each ion

      write (aq) after each ion

- Bring down all compounds with (s), (l), or (g) unchanged.

2Ag⁺(aq) + 2NO³⁻(aq) + Ca²⁺(aq) + 2Cl⁻(aq) -> 2AgCl(s) + Ca²⁺(aq) + 2NO³⁻(aq)

3. Cross out the spectator ions that are present. Spectator ions are ions that are present in the reaction mixture but do not participate in it. You can recognize spectator ions by looking for ions that are present on both sides of the equation.

4. Write the "leftovers" as the net ionic equation.

2Ag⁺(aq) + 2Cl⁻(aq) -> 2AgCl(s)

Lactobacillus is a genus of Gram-positive, facultatively anaerobic bacteria that are commonly found in various parts of the human body, including the mouth, large intestine, and female genital tract. They are considered a part of the normal resident biota in these areas and play an important role in maintaining the body's health.

In the mouth, Lactobacillus species are involved in maintaining the natural balance of bacteria, which helps prevent the growth of harmful bacteria that can cause dental caries or gum disease. In the large intestine, they help in the digestion of food and the production of vitamins such as vitamin K, as well as preventing the overgrowth of harmful bacteria.

Within the female genital tract, Lactobacillus species are important in maintaining a healthy vaginal microbiome, which can help prevent the overgrowth of harmful bacteria that can cause infections such as bacterial vaginosis. Lactobacillus produces lactic acid, which lowers the vaginal pH and creates an acidic environment that inhibits the growth of pathogens.

During puberty to menopause, the presence of Lactobacillus in the vaginal microbiome is particularly important, as it helps maintain the proper pH and suppresses the growth of harmful microorganisms. Hormonal changes during this time can affect the composition of the vaginal microbiome, which can lead to an overgrowth of pathogenic bacteria and the development of infections.

Hemoglobin is a protein in red blood cells that carries oxygen throughout the body. With SCD, the hemoglobin forms into stiff rods within the red blood cells. This changes the shape of the red blood cells. The cells are supposed to be disc-shaped, but this changes them into a crescent, or sickle, shape.

The sickle-shaped cells are not flexible and cannot change shape easily. Many of them burst apart as they move through your blood vessels. The sickle cells usually only last 10 to 20 days, instead of the normal 90 to 120 days. Your body may have trouble making enough new cells to replace the ones that you lost. Because of this, you may not have enough red blood cells. This is a condition called anemia, and it can make you feel tired.

The sickle-shaped cells can also stick to vessel walls, causing a blockage that slows or stops the flow of blood. When this happens, oxygen can't reach nearby tissues. The lack of oxygen can cause attacks of sudden, severe pain, called pain crises. These attacks can occur without warning. If you get one, you might need to go to the hospital for treatment.

Plants are autotrophs, which means they produce their own food through the process of photosynthesis. During photosynthesis, plants use energy from sunlight to convert carbon dioxide (CO2) and water (H2O) into organic molecules like glucose, which they use as a source of energy and building material. Oxygen (O2) is also produced as a byproduct of photosynthesis.

While water and soil minerals are important for plant growth and development, they do not contribute significantly to the organic mass of the plant. Nitrogen is also important for plant growth and is a component of many organic molecules, but it is not the primary source of organic material in plants.

Therefore, the correct answer is B. Carbon dioxide, which is converted into organic material during photosynthesis, is the main source of the plant's organic mass.
